Steps to reproduce:

    Set up calendar and tasks with a CalDav server and an old Thunderbird 
version (up to ca. December 2020).
    Set up a recurring task.
    Whenever an instance of the recurring task becomes due, mark it as 
completed.
    Repeat this for a few instances.
    Upgrade to Thunderbird 78.7.1.
    Examine the list of tasks.

Actual results:

Previous instances of the recurring tasks (which had already been marked
as completed before the update) now reappear and show as incomplete. If
I manually set them to Completed, the status will be reset upon sync.

Expected results:

Completion status (as previously set) is honored and the tasks no longer
show as open.

Additional information:

The server is running DAViCal.

I just ran a few extra tests:

* Recurring tasks in local storage (create a weekly task, starting a few weeks 
in the past and ending a few weeks into the future, then mark some of the past 
instances as complete)
* Same on the CalDAV calendar, sync after marking a few past instances complete
* Repeat the CalDAV tests with variations: complete the second instance but 
leave the first one uncompleted; complete the third instance, sync, then 
complete the second one
* Non-recurring task on CalDAV

Results:

* Non-recurring tasks are not affected; I can mark the task completed and it 
will keep its status.
* Recurring tasks in local storage are also not affected; completed instances 
will keep their status.
* Instances of recurring tasks on CalDAV can be marked completed but will lose 
their status upon synchronization. Exception: one instance maintains its 
completion status.
* The instance to maintain its completion status is the first one that got 
marked complete (i.e. based on the time the completion flag got set, not based 
on start date).

This bug began showing with an update deployed sometime between
January–March 2021, though I failed to record the exact version numbers.

I also have an Android app accessing the same DAViCal instance, where
the completed instance have not been reset.

In conclusion, the issue seems to occur when reading tasks from a CalDAV
server (tasks on the server are not altered). The first instance which
got set to Completed retains its completion status, whereas the flag is
ignored for all later ones.

I have filed this bug upstream at
https://bugzilla.mozilla.org/show_bug.cgi?id=1707032 and was told that
this issue should be fixed as of Thunderbird 78.8.0 (current being
78.10.0). So the main issue is that the Ubuntu repos have an outdated
Thunderbird version with a known issue.
